Transaction 668994206b4390f7bd17505ba755f43355a56a199835944e5f173792c1b03adb
1 Input
1 Output
-
668994206b4390f7bd17505ba755f43355a56a199835944e5f173792c1b03adb:0
- value
- 1279508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 569a194001a3554680a80a24f2c879369299b847 OP_EQUAL
- address
- 39ave14cSgPjwpZ8P2zNzaWVhH1swmPaKx